Helpful Tips
Tram Line 1 connects Hay Karima to Madinat Al Irfane and is the most efficient way to travel north-south through the city
Petit taxis (small blue taxis) are metered and can only operate within Rabat city limits, while grand taxis serve intercity routes
The Rabat Ville train station connects to Casablanca and other major cities with frequent service throughout the day
Download the Yassir or Careem app for reliable ride-hailing service as an alternative to street taxis
⚠️ Common Scams to Avoid
Unofficial 'Helpers' at Arrivals: Individuals may approach offering to help with luggage or directions, then demand payment. Politely decline unsolicited assistance and head directly to official taxi ranks or pre-arranged transportation.
Unlicensed Taxi Overcharging: Unofficial taxis or drivers may quote inflated fares to travelers unfamiliar with local rates. Use official petit taxis (small taxis) from designated ranks, insist on the meter, or arrange fixed-price transfers through your accommodation or booking platforms.
Currency Exchange Scams: Airport money changers may offer poor rates or use sleight-of-hand when counting bills. Use official ATMs inside the terminal for better rates, or exchange only small amounts at licensed exchange counters while carefully counting your money.
